قبل أن تتمكّن من مشاركة الإضافات التي تنشئها مع الآخرين، عليك التسجيل كناشر. عند التسجيل كناشر إضافات، يمكنك إنشاء رقم تعريف للناشر يتيح للمستخدمين التعرّف عليك بسرعة بصفتك مؤلف إضافاتك. سيتمكّن المستخدمون من تثبيت إضافتك من خلال تحديد اسم إضافة يبدو على النحو التالي:
your-publisher-id/your-extension-id
سيكون رقم تعريف الناشر عادةً اسم شركتك أو علامتك التجارية. يُرجى تخصيص بعض الوقت لاختيار رقم تعريف الناشر لأنّه لن يكون بإمكانك تغييره لاحقًا بدون تسجيل رقم تعريف جديد وإعادة نشر إضافاتك.
سيتم ربط الرقم التعريفي للناشر بشكل دائم بمشروع Firebase مخصّص لأنشطة إدارة الهوية وإمكانية الوصول ونشر الإضافات وعرض المقاييس. عليك استخدام هذا المشروع حصريًا لإدارة الإضافات المنشورة (أي عدم إضافة أي تطبيقات إلى المشروع وعدم تفعيل أي خدمات أخرى على Firebase فيه). من خلال استخدام مشروع مخصّص، يمكنك عزل أنشطة نشر الإضافات عن أنشطة إدارة مشاريع Firebase الأخرى.
سيتم فرض رهن على مشروع الناشر لمنع حذفه عن طريق الخطأ. لطلب حذف ملف الناشر الشخصي والمشروع، يُرجى التواصل مع firebase-extensions-publisher-projects@google.com.
للتسجيل، يُرجى النقر على الزر أدناه:
سيؤدي هذا إلى إنشاء مشروع وملف شخصي جديدَين للناشر. بعد التسجيل، يمكنك عرض ملفك الشخصي من الصفحة نفسها.
إذا كانت مؤسسة Google Cloud تتضمّن قيودًا على السياسات تُصعّب تسجيل ملف شخصي للناشر من خلال "وحدة تحكّم Firebase" ، يمكنك بدلاً من ذلك استخدام Firebase CLI لتحويل مشروع حالي إلى مشروع ناشر:
firebase ext:dev:register --project=PROJECT_IDتأكَّد من أنّ المشروع هو مشروع Firebase. إذا كان لديك مشروع على Google Cloud، عليك تحويله أولاً إلى مشروع Firebase. لا تستخدِم المشاريع الحالية التي تستخدِم فيها خدمات أخرى على Firebase، لأنّه يتم التعامل مع مشاريع الناشرين بشكل مختلف، ولا يمكنك الوصول بسهولة إلى هذه الخدمات في "وحدة تحكّم Firebase".